■ Media player
With the media player you can view, play,
and download files, such as images,
audio, video, and animated images. You
can also view compatible streaming
videos from a network server (network
service).
To select or download media, select
Menu > Media > Media player > Open
Gallery, Bookmarks, Go to address, or
Media downloads.
To set the step width for fast forward or
rewind, select Menu > Media > Media
player > FF/Rew interval.
Configuration for a
streaming service
You may receive the configuration
settings required for streaming as a
configuration message from the service
provider. See “Configuration settings
service”, p. 10. You can also enter the
settings manually. See “Configuration”,
p. 58. To activate the settings, do the
following:
1. Select Menu > Media > Media
player > Streaming settings >
Configuration. Only the
configurations that support
streaming are shown.
2. Select a service provider, Default, or
Personal configuration for streaming.
3. Select Account and a streaming
service account contained in the
active configuration settings.
■ Music player
Your phone includes a music player for
listening to music tracks, recordings,
or other mp3 or aac sound files that you
have transferred to the phone with the
Nokia PC Suite. See “Nokia PC Suite”,
p. 80.
Music files stored in a folder in the phone
memory will automatically be detected
and added to the default track list.
To open the music player, select Menu >
Media > Music player.
Play the music tracks
Warning: Listen to music at a
moderate level. Continuous
exposure to high volume may
damage your hearing.
